清除SQL日志

BACKUP LOG 数据库名
WITH NO_LOG

 

 

SQL Server 2008日志清除跟2005有写区别,可以通过本文提供的SQL语句来完成:

    USE [数据库名称]
    GO
    ALTER DATABASE 数据库名称 SET RECOVERY SIMPLE WITH NO_WAIT
    GO
    ALTER DATABASE 数据库名称 SET RECOVERY SIMPLE  
    GO
    USE 数据库名称
    GO
    DBCC SHRINKFILE (N'数据库日志文件名称(见注解)' , 11, TRUNCATEONLY)
    GO
    USE [数据库名称]
    GO
 
    ALTER DATABASE 数据库名称 SET RECOVERY FULL WITH NO_WAIT
 
    GO
 
    ALTER DATABASE 数据库名称 SET RECOVERY FULL 
 
 
GO

你可能感兴趣的:(数据库,日志,职场,休闲)